Bobby Bonilla   |   Major Leaguer   1986-2001

Full Name:  Roberto Martin Antonio Bonilla
Born:  February 23,1963  in  New York, New York
Height:  6-3  Weight:  240  Bats:  Both  Throws:  Right
High School:  Lehman (Bronx,NY)
College:  New York Institute of Technology

Baseball Lists:  Baseball Players in the Movies ... Home Run Derby Participants

Debut:  April 9,1986


Drafted:  Signed as an undrafted free agent by the Pittsburgh Pirates in 1981  

Transactions:   [Jul 11,1981] - Signed as undrafted amateur Free Agent by Pirates.  [Jul 23,1986] - Traded by White Sox to Pirates for Jose DeLeon.  [Oct 28,1991] - Granted Free Agency.  [Dec 2,1991] - Signed as Free Agent by Mets.  [Jul 28,1995] - Traded by Mets with Jimmy Williams to Orioles for Alex Ochoa and Damon Buford.  [Nov 18,1996] - Granted Free Agency.  [Nov 22,1996] - Signed as Free Agent by Marlins.  [May 14,1998] - Traded by Marlins with Gary Sheffield, Charles Johnson, Jim Eisenreich and Manuel Barrios to Dodgers for Todd Zeile and Mike Piazza.  [Nov 11,1998] - Traded by Dodgers to Mets for Mel Rojas.  [Jan 3,2000] - Released by Mets.  [Jan 28,2000] - Signed as Free Agent by Braves.  [Oct 31,2000] - Released by Braves.  [Jan 5,2001] - Signed as Free Agent by Cardinals.  [Nov 5,2001] - Granted Free Agency.  

Disabled List:  [Mar 25,2001] - 15 Day Disabled list - (Pulled left hamstring)   [Apr 9,2001] - Activated

 Awards
[1988] - NL Silver Slugger Award (3B), NL MVP (Voting Rank: #14), Played in MLB All-Star Game  [1989] - NL MVP (Voting Rank: #16), Played in MLB All-Star Game  [1990] - NL Silver Slugger Award (OF), NL MVP (Voting Rank: #2), Played in MLB All-Star Game  [1991] - NL Silver Slugger Award (OF), NL MVP (Voting Rank: #3), Played in MLB All-Star Game  [1993] - Played in MLB All-Star Game  [1995] - Played in MLB All-Star Game  [2007] - Hall of Fame Ballot Voting (2 votes - 0.4%)

 Trivia and Player Notes
Finished tied for 3rd place in the Home Run Derby at the 1993 all-star game and tied for 4th in 1990.

Notes: Played in 6 all-star games during his career (1988-1991, 1993, 1995)....Member of the World Series Champion Florida Marlins in 1997.
